Abercrombie & Fitch is seeking a highly motivated, experienced Project Manager to support our growth in Business Development. This individual will play an integral role in driving execution, managing calendars, reporting status updates, and managing to key milestones associated with our growth in Franchise, Product Licensing, & other channels. This individual will have direct exposure to business development, finance, supply chain, sourcing, and legal leadership.

What Will You Be Doing?
  • Lead the setup of new partnerships across franchise, product licensing, and other 3rd party channels
  • Establish and implement leading strategies to drive best in class communication and oversee execution of 3rd party across the organization
  • Assess cross-functional readiness for new 3rd party partnerships across leaders and team members from core functional areas within Abercrombie & Fitch
  • Help steer decision making for top leaders by providing relevant data and insights from multiple cross-functional partners
  • Plan and track milestone dates for key deliverables to advance progress, while managing and tracking expenses associated with new partner setup, recapping monthly to CFO and EVP of Business Development
  • Assist in navigating critical deliverables with both internal and external stakeholders to ensure new partnership setup allows for first product buys, store opening dates, and/or first product creation, while ensuring a smooth transition to key stakeholders after launch
  • Identify opportunities to more efficiently onboard and vet partners through internal processes and tools, and work with the appropriate parties to optimize as necessary
  • Establish metrics for success - Define and align on leading indicators of project success, including partner expectations, metrics, processes, and tools; Ensure processes are focused, sustainable, and deliver the right results

What Do You Need To Bring?
  • Bachelor's Degree in relevant field
  • Minimum 5 years of Project Management experience
  • Project Management Certification preferred (e.g. PMP)
  • Retail experience preferred
  • Demonstrated ability to collaborate effectively across all levels and functional teams. Ability to find a common solution despite competing priorities both internally and externally.
  • Excellent strategic planning, communication, and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ional business partners in a non-hierarchical business environment
  • Highly analytical with creative approach to problem solving
  • Ability to manage deadlines in a fast pace, high pressure environment

Abercrombie & Fitch Co. (A&F Co.) is a global retailer of five iconic, omnichannel lifestyle brands catering to the kid through millennial customer: Abercrombie & Fitch, abercrombie kids, Hollister, Gilly Hicks and Social Tourist. At A&F Co., we're here for our associates, customers and communities on the journey to being and becoming who they are - and because no journey is the same, we strive to create an inclusive culture, where everyone is free to share ideas.
